The Carlos Andwandter Natural Sancturay
on the Cruces River is almost 4,870 hectare wide and is one of the
most important area as regards the presence and reproduction of
Black-necked Swans, Snowy-crowned Terns, White-necked Herons, Buff-necked
Ibis, White-faced Ibis, Olivaceus Cormorants, coots etc. One can
also find there some semi-aquatic mammals, such as the Huillin,
the Coipo, the Mink as well as nightbirds such as the Rufous-legged
Owl (owl from the center south of Chile).

Day 2 to Day 4:
We will carry on our exploration of this wonderful place that hosts
more than 100 species of birds as well as a great variety of wild
flowers and some unspoiled areas of native forests.
Every night we will camp on the riverside and enjoy the silence,
the sunsettings on the water, the reflects of the lights, the singing
of the birds at dawn... until reaching our destination, the San
Luis de Alba Fortification, built in 1647, that was part of the
defensive system of Valdivia. Its mision was to control the sailings
upstream and to protect the comunications with the settlements that
were more in north. We will then go back to Valdivia, town created
in 1552, and end our trip by visiting the Niebla Fortification (XVII
century) if our shedule allows us and the weather enables it. End
of our service at bus terminal or at the airport.
